What they do: Digital companion that detects sadness and uplifts users with personalized memories, conversation, and video visits
Founded: May 2021 (legal name Telememory Holding Corp., dba MoodSpark)
Headquarters: Kansas City, Kansas, United States
Founder / CEO: Eliot C. Arnold
Employees (approx.): 1–10
Known funding: Non-equity assistance / early support; recorded activity Jan 4, 2022; total disclosed ~$970,000
